Lucille Mae Irvine, 76, of Burlington Junction, Missouri passed away Thursday, March 24, 2011,
at Golden Living Center, Maryville, Missouri.

Lucille was born on February 18, 1935 the daughter of Delos and Katherine (Guyer) Chaney.

She married Ransom Dunbar "R D" Irvine on November 12, 1955, in Maryville, Missouri.
A homemaker, Lucille was a member of St. Benedict's Catholic Church, Burlington Junction, Missouri.

She was preceded in death by her husband: R. D. Irvine on January 30, 2009; her parents; a brother, Eugene Chaney and two sisters: Lois Gaskill and Bonnie Brandon.

Survivors include her children: Kendell Irvine (friend, Mary Brown), Burlington Junction,
Ardith Bower (Ron) Lampe, Missouri; David Irvine and John Irvine (friend Peggy Shaw),
all of Burlington Junction; sister: Linda (Herb) Collins, Jefferson, Texas; 6 grandchildren,
and 10 great-grandchildren.

There will be a private graveside service at 11 am Saturday in Ohio Cemetery, Burlington Junction, Missouri with no visitation.
